About Luna Schweiger

Though she also appeared in the 2011 film Kokowaah, this German actress is perhaps best known for her childhood roles in the comedy films Keinohrhasen (Rabbit Without Ears) and Zweiohrkuken (Rabbit Without Ears II).

Early Life of Luna Schweiger

She made her big screen debut when she was just ten years old.

She played the role of Nina in the 2012 film Schutzengel.

Family Life

She and her siblings Valentin, Emma, and Lilli all had childhood acting careers. They were born in Berlin, Germany, to model Dana Carlson and actor Til Schweiger.

Associated With

Her younger sister, Emma Schweiger, was the star of the 2011 film Kokowaah.
